Three changes for Connacht and Ulster

Eric Elwood has made three changes to his Connacht pack for their trip to the Liberty Stadium to face the Ospreys tomorrow night (7.30pm).

Connacht claimed their third RaboDirect PRO 12 win of the season against the Dragons last week

South African Dylan Rogers comes in at tighthead for Rodney Ah You who has been ruled out of the match day 23. Stuart Maguire provides front row cover on the bench.

Lock Michael Swift has recovered from the illness that ruled him out of contention last week and returns to the starting lineup while Dave Gannon moves to the bench.

The other change sees TJ Anderson making his competitive start for the Province at blindside flanker. The 28 year old former Ulsterman replaces Ray Ofisa who moves to the bench.

An unchanged backline sees Frank Murphy and Niall O’Conner continue a promising partnership at half back, while Gavin Duffy leads the side from fullback.

Ulster have made three personnel and one positional change to the starting XV for Friday's game against Dragons at Rodney Parade (7.05pm).

Jared Payne picked up a dead leg in the loss to Ospreys on Sunday so Adam D'Arcy is promoted from the bench to fill the vacant fullback role. Ian Humphreys (shoulder) and Darren Cave (hamstring) have not recovered from their injuries in time and will play no part in the fixture.

After starting all of Ulster's game so far, Andi Kyriacou has been named among the replacements, with Nigel Brady taking over at hooker. Willie Faloon will start at openside flanker, so Chris Henry moves round to number 8 and Robbie Diack drops to the bench.

Academy prop Kyle McCall is in line for his senior debut after being named on the bench. Ian Porter has returned to the bench following a rib injury, and is joined by Conor Gaston who will provide cover for the back three.

USA born prop Callum Black remains unavailable to McLaughlin as he recovers from a neck injury.

Connacht: G Duffy; B Tuohy, E Griffin, H Fa’afili, T O’Halloran; N O’Connor, F Murphy; B Wilkinson, E Reynecke, D Rogers; M Swift, M McCarthy; TJ Anderson, J O’Connor, J Muldoon; Replacements: A Flavin, R Loughney, S Maguire, D Gannon, R Ofisa, P O’Donohoe, M Jarvis, J Loxton.

Ulster: A D'Arcy; C Gilroy, N Spence, P Marshall, I Whitten; P Jackson, P Marshall; D Fitzpatrick, N Brady, J Cronin, L Stevenson, D Tuohy, P Wannenburg, W Faloon, C Henry; Replacements: A Kyriacou, K McCall, A Macklin, T Barker, R Diack, I Porter, J McKinney, C Gaston
